Hannah Chapman-Carr has been selected by the Generate Steering Group as the next Generate Chair.

The Steering Group went through an internal process of appointing from within our Steering Group. After the current Chair led discussions with 3 potential applicants, 1 formal application was received. This was forward to the rest of the Steering Group. Hannah was voted in unanimously, and the Steering Group has great faith in her ability to take the group forward.

Jenn Benden (nee Halliday) is stepping aside to allow the next generation of recreation leaders to lead! She will remain on the Steering Group as a member and mentor to the next chair.

Jenn had this to say, “I have been exceedingly amazed at the things we have achieved as a group over the past 4 years. We launched our website, opened in Australia, created sponsorships for students and YPs, began generating revenue, we supported members to achieve ARPro and go on to be recreation superstars… to name a few. I am proud to see the advancements we have made as a voluntary organisation – and I have full confidence Hannah will continue to run the organisation from strength to strength."

Introducing Hannah Chapman-Carr

"I am currently a Parks, Sport & Recreation Graduate at Auckland Council. I have a particular interest in park sustainability and their role in highly urbanised areas. This year I have been involved in the organisation of the Annual Generate conference held in Hamilton and the Auckland Generate breakfast."

"As a young professional, beginning my career I have realised the importance of the Generate Network and the great opportunities it can offer."

"I am very excited and enthusiastic to be taking over as chair. Jenn has done an amazing job over the last 4 years. They are big shoes fill . . .. I have much to learn from her."
